- Description:
- This text is a formal proclamation issued by the President of the United States, Woodrow Wilson, granting a fee simple patent to the Home Mission Board of the Southern Baptist Convention for certain land in Oklahoma. The patent is issued in accordance with an order from the Secretary of the Interior and is recorded in the General Land Office. The document specifies the details of the land being granted and affirms the rights and privileges associated with the grant.
